Electrical Connector Plugs are made of polyethylene.
April 12, 2006 -
Designed for tubing and fittings, polyethylene electrical connector plugs protect against ingress of dust, dirt, and moisture. They are suited for use as tubing end protectors as well as thread protectors. Flange feature is devised to assist in insertion and removal of plug.
